Two students have two plastic magnets and a cup of paper clips on their table. Student A tries to pick up a paper clip from the table while holding one magnet 10cm above the paper clip. Student B tries to pick up a different paper clip from the table while holding the other magnet 1 cm above the paper clip. What are two questions you would ask to determine which student could pick up the most paper clips?

What factors do you think will determine how many paper clips each student is able to pick up?

Answer: How far did you hold the magnet from the paper clip. How heavy is each paper clip.

Explanation: Close= Stronger Magnetism, just because he has more and is closer doesn't make his stronger than the other students. Weight also changes this.
